Abstract

This pilot study examined the immediate effects of a single session of vergence training using automatic dual-rotational Risley prisms (ADRRPs) on binocular visual function and reaction time in youth badminton athletes. Twenty-six participants were randomly assigned to a visual training (VT) group (n = 16) or a control group (n = 10). After a 15-minute ADRRPs session, the VT group showed greater short-term improvements in vergence facility (VF) and accommodative facility (AF) than the control group, and a reduction in reaction time was also observed. Other parameters, including amplitude of accommodation (AA), near point of convergence (NPC), and positive fusional vergence (PFV), showed minimal or non-significant changes, suggesting limited short-term oculomotor adaptation. These findings indicate that brief, automated vergence interventions may be feasible for enhancing specific visual functions and visuomotor responsiveness in athletes. However, given the small and uneven sample together with the short-term design, these preliminary results should be interpreted cautiously, and larger, longer-term studies are warranted.
